Two Show Thursday: LAX/LHR + Tears for Murphy
This Thursday 3rd September is too much. Two opening nights for killer exhibits, both of which bring New Contemporary Art at it’s brightest to the UK’s capital.
Tears for Murphy: If you remember one of our first blog posts at the start of 2015, you’ll remember Joel Millerchip and his grieving rabbit illustrations as we interviewed him on his Tears for Murphy project. He will now be exhibiting TFM in Dalston’s Doomed Gallery. 6-9pm, 65-67 Ridley Rd, Dalston // More info
LAX/LHR: London’s StolenSpace gallery meets LA’s Thinkspace. 130 artists will be showcasing their 12x12 inch works, featuring the likes of Casey Weldon, Cryptik, Ekundayo, Hueman, Nosego - all of which we have blogged about. So much talent sharing one space. 6-10pm, 17 Osborn Street // More info
